Notes
Serve these on their own or with ranch dressing, tahini sauce or gucamole.
Ingredients
- 400g/1lb 85% ground beef
- 200g 1/2 lbs chicken livers
- 1/2 red or white onion, minced or chopped finely
- small handful spinach
- 3 garlic cloves, crushed
- 1 tbsp butter
- 1 tsp dried oregano
- 1 tsp dried thyme
- 2 tbsp nutritional yeast
- 1 tsp apple cider vinegar
- 2 tsp sea salt
- 1 tsp black pepper
- olive oil for coating the meatballs
Instructions
- Heat butter in a large frying pan on medium heat and add the onion, and garlic and spinach and sauté and stir for around 5 minutes, until tender.
- Add in the chicken livers along with 1 tsp salt, dried oregano and thyme. Cook, stirring often, until the livers are browned all over. Add in the nutritional yeast and apple cider vinegar and cook until reduced and the livers are cooked.
- Remove from heat and allow to cool for a few minutes. Place in a food processor and pulse until it looks like ground beef. Then transfer to a large bowl, to cool to room temp.
- Pre-heat oven to 425F/220C/Gas Mark 7. Add the ground beef to the bowl with the remaining salt and pepper. Mix well. Shape into small balls.
- Drizzle olive oil all over a baking tray. With oiled hands, coat each meatball in a little olive oil and place it on the tray.
- Place in the oven, bake at 425F for 5 minutes. Then turn the temperature down to 350F and roast another 20 minutes. Serve and enjoy.
